I upgraded my machine from XP Pro to Vista Ultimate and things in the
printing department are not going well. I see none of the printers that I had installed previously on my machine so I try to Add Printer and I get the error message "Windows can't open Add Printer Operation could not be completed (Error 0x000006be)" I am not sure what is causing this problem but when it does this the Print Spooler service stops and I have to restart the service. I can't get any printers to install on this machine because I can't ever get in the Add Printer wizard. Please help!! |

HP changed a bunch of the driver names in Vista. When the driver name is
different, it's a different driver. When Vista connects to the server it will attempt to use the driver from the server. Here's what you do, since this has been the work around since NT4 times. You need to add a local printer that prints to a local port with the name \\printserver\printshare Bruce has the step by step guide on this. http://members.shaw.ca/bsanders/NetPrinterNoPP.htm -- Alan Morris Windows Printing Team Search the Microsoft Knowledge Base he http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=fh;[ln];kbhowto This posting is provided "AS IS" with no warranties, and confers no rights.
